摘要
Two quantities eta(rel) and eta(rel)(E) are applied to study the nonideal acetone-water association mixture. An all-atom acetone model and a TIP5P water model have been adopted for molecular dynamics simulation. We study the transport properties of the system comparing the eta(rel)(E)'s of strong hydrogen bond and weak contact based on transport properties, MD simulations together with NMR experimental data find good agreement of concentration dependence, which exhibits the cooperation effect.
